Sedimentary basins contain most of the extant record of the earth's history, and they provide us with most of our earth-sourced raw materials. Therefore their study is both scientifically and economically important. This book gives the first comprehensive coverage of sedimentary basins in the New Zealand region. Comprising 21 chapters by 32 authors, it discusses sedimentary basins ranging in age from Permian to Quaternary. The chapters are process- and topic-oriented. Three distinct basin-forming periods are covered: 1) Permian through Jurassic arc-related terranes; 2) Mid-Cretaceous through Oligocene extensional basins; 3) Neogene convergent margin basins.Resource scientists investigating sedimentary basins and all researchers working on basin-related topics will find this volume of interest.

Book excerpt: The Australide orogen, the southern hemisphere Neoproterozoic to Mesozoic terrane accretionary orogen that forms the palaeo-Pacific margin of Gondwana, is one of the largest and longest-lived orogens on Earth. This book brings together a series of reviews and multidisciplinary research papers that comprehensively cover the Australides from the Tasman orogen of eastern Australia to the Neoproterozoic and Palaeozoic orogens of South America, taking in New Zealand and Antarctica along the way. It deals with the evolution of the southern Gondwana margin, as it grew during a series of terrane accretion episodes from the late Proterozoic through to final fragmentation in mid-Cretaceous times. Global perspectives are given by comparison with the Palaeozoic northern Gondwana margin and documentation of world-wide terrane accretion episodes in the Late Triassic-Early Jurassic and mid-Cretaceous. The Tasmanides of eastern Australia, and the terrane histories of New Zealand and southern South America are given comprehensive up-to-date reviews.
